Driving Forces: What's Propelling the Automatic Lawn Mower

Several key factors are propelling the growth of the automatic lawn mower market. Firstly, the rising disposable incomes in many parts of the world, particularly in developed economies, empower consumers to invest in premium home improvement solutions like robotic lawnmowers. The increasing time constraints faced by busy professionals and homeowners are another major driving force. Automatic lawnmowers offer a convenient solution for maintaining lawns without the need for manual labor, freeing up valuable time for other activities. Furthermore, technological advancements play a crucial role. Improvements in battery technology, AI-powered navigation systems, and advanced sensors have resulted in more efficient, reliable, and user-friendly robotic lawnmowers. The growing awareness of environmental concerns is also a key driver. Robotic lawnmowers produce significantly less noise and emissions compared to their gasoline-powered counterparts, appealing to environmentally conscious consumers. Finally, the expanding smart home ecosystem is integrating robotic lawnmowers, offering seamless control and automation through smartphone apps and voice assistants. This increased connectivity and ease of use further enhance the appeal of these devices, driving sales and market expansion.

Challenges and Restraints in Automatic Lawn Mower

Despite the significant growth potential, the automatic lawn mower market faces several challenges and restraints. The relatively high initial cost compared to traditional lawnmowers remains a major barrier for entry for many consumers. The complexity of the technology can also pose a barrier to adoption, with some users finding the setup and maintenance processes daunting. Concerns about safety and security, such as accidental injuries or the potential for theft, continue to be a concern for potential buyers. The need for specialized infrastructure, such as perimeter wires for some models, can also limit adoption in certain situations. In addition, the market is susceptible to technological obsolescence, requiring continuous investment in R&D to keep pace with advancements in the sector. Finally, the availability of skilled labor for installation, maintenance, and repair can also pose a challenge in some regions, particularly in less developed markets. Overcoming these hurdles through strategic pricing, improved user interfaces, enhanced safety features, and robust after-sales service is crucial for sustaining long-term growth in this market.
